The verdict

Which should you choose?

Carnival Panorama is a mega Carnival Cruise Line ship carrying 4,008 passengers, in service since 2019. Mardi Gras is a mega Carnival Cruise Line ship carrying 5,282 passengers, in service since 2021.

Choose Carnival Panorama if you want a more family-friendly ship, better-rated entertainment or more of a party: it outscores Mardi Gras for family friendly (10.0 vs 9.0), entertainment (8.0 vs 7.0) and party (10.0 vs 9.0) in Cruiseable’s Bliss scores.

Choose Mardi Gras if you want better-rated dining or more cruises to choose from: it outscores Carnival Panorama for dining (7.0 vs 6.0) in Cruiseable’s Bliss scores and it has 12 cruises on sale (vs 4).

Carnival Panorama or Mardi Gras?

Which is bigger, Carnival Panorama or Mardi Gras?

Mardi Gras is bigger at 180,000 gross tons, against 133,500 gross tons for Carnival Panorama. Carnival Panorama carries 4,008 passengers and Mardi Gras carries 5,282.

Which ship is newer, Carnival Panorama or Mardi Gras?

Mardi Gras is newer, with a maiden voyage in 2021 against 2019 for Carnival Panorama.

Which has more space per passenger?

Mardi Gras, with 34.1 gross tons per passenger against 33.3 on Carnival Panorama. The higher the figure, the more ship there is for each guest.
